On Friday I was lucky enough to attend the One Billion Rising: International Fashion Extravaganza put on by the New England Friends of Bosnia and Herzegovina at the AIC Center on Newbury Street. The event, which included a reception and runway show, benefited a women’s shelter in Bosnia and female refugees from Syria.

Boston Welcomes StyleWeek Northeast!
StyleWeek Northeast made its debut at the W hotel in Boston last night with three runway shows featuring designs by Nick Pini, Toni Lyn Spaziano and Sarah Prost.
StyleWeek Northeast, which has seen great success in Providence since it’s founding three years ago, will give young, local designers an opportunity to showcase their collections in Boston.
Runway shows will continue tonight and tomorrow night at the W.
